Output 4f1570808af6f588c29b9b0a3e50fd3373fa8c0e8efc8a8d1056da1aad0b3946:0

value
637582
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 848b58eb37093f613524ad2d515a0313e01478e2 OP_EQUALVERIFY OP_CHECKSIG
address
1D5q8LyophqaE6e5oXE668mabxPsmBoH3B
transaction
4f1570808af6f588c29b9b0a3e50fd3373fa8c0e8efc8a8d1056da1aad0b3946
confirmations
137650
spent
true